HomeSort by relevance Sort by last modified time
    Searched refs:DeclArgumentPack (Results 1 - 4 of 4) sorted by null

  /external/clang/include/clang/Sema/
Template.h 181 typedef SmallVector<Decl *, 4> DeclArgumentPack;
189 llvm::PointerUnion<Decl *, DeclArgumentPack *> >
208 /// set of instantiated parameters. This is stored as a DeclArgumentPack
213 SmallVector<DeclArgumentPack *, 1> ArgumentPacks;
290 llvm::PointerUnion<Decl *, DeclArgumentPack *> &Stored =
295 DeclArgumentPack *OldPack = I->second.get<DeclArgumentPack *>();
296 DeclArgumentPack *NewPack = new DeclArgumentPack(*OldPack);
323 llvm::PointerUnion<Decl *, DeclArgumentPack *> *
    [all...]
  /external/clang/lib/Sema/
SemaTemplateVariadic.cpp 529 typedef LocalInstantiationScope::DeclArgumentPack DeclArgumentPack;
531 llvm::PointerUnion<Decl *, DeclArgumentPack *> *Instantiation
534 if (Instantiation->is<DeclArgumentPack *>()) {
536 NewPackSize = Instantiation->get<DeclArgumentPack *>()->size();
619 typedef LocalInstantiationScope::DeclArgumentPack DeclArgumentPack;
621 llvm::PointerUnion<Decl *, DeclArgumentPack *> *Instantiation
624 if (Instantiation->is<DeclArgumentPack *>())
625 return Instantiation->get<DeclArgumentPack *>()->size()
    [all...]
SemaTemplateInstantiate.cpp     [all...]
SemaTemplateInstantiateDecl.cpp     [all...]

Completed in 44 milliseconds